          英語日常用語雙語版

          (1) 問候Greetings(包括Good morning/afternoon/ evening. Hello/ Hi. Fine, thank you. And you? Very well, thank you. How do you do? Nice/ Glad to meet you?)

          (2) 介紹 Introductions (包括 This is…, My/ Her/ His name is…, She/ He is…etc.)

          (3) 告別Farewells (包括 I think it’s time for us to leave now. I must go now. Goodbye!/ Bye-bye/ Bye! See you later/ tomorrow…, Good night. etc.)

          (4) 打電話Making telephone calls. (包括Hello! May I speak to …? Hold on, please. He/She isn’t here right now. Can I take a message for you? Could you like to leave a message? Who’s that? This is … speaking. Is that …?)

          (5) 感謝和應答 Thanks and responses (包括Thank you very much. Thanks a lot. Many thanks. Thank you/ Thanks for…. Not at all. That’s all right. You’re welcome.)

          (6)祝愿、祝賀和應答 Wishes, congratulations and responses (包括Good luck! Best wishes to you. Have a nice/ good time. Congratulations! Thank you. Happy New Year! Merry Christmas! Happy birthday to you. The same to you. Me, too.)

          (7) 表達意愿Intentions (包括I’m going to …, I will…, I’d like to …, I want/ hope to…)

          (8) 道歉和應答 Apologies and responses (包括I’m sorry. Sorry. I’m sorry for/ about…. Excuse me. That’s all right. It doesn’t matter. That’s nothing.)

          (9) 遺憾和同情 regrets and sympathy (包括What a pity! I’m sorry to hear….)

          (10) 邀請和應答 Invitations and responses (包括Will you come to…? Would you like to…? Yes, I’d love to…. Yes. It’s very kink/ nice of you. I’d love to, but….)

          (11) 提供(幫助等)和應答 Offers and responses (包括Can I help you? What can I do for you? Here, take this/ my…. Let me… for you. Would you like some…? Thanks. That would be nine/fine. Thank you for your help. Yes, please. No, thanks/thank you. That’s very kind of you, but…)

          (12) 請求允許和應答 Asking for permission and responses {包括May I …? Can/ Could I …? Yes/Certainly. Yes, do please. Of course(you may). That’s OK/ all right. I’m sorry, but…. You’d better not}

          (13) 表示同意和不同意 Expressing agreement and disagreement (包括Certainly/ Sure/ Of course. Yes, please. Yes, I think so. That’s true. All right/ OK. That’s a good idea. I agree with you. No, I don’t think so. I’m afraid not. I really can’t agree with you.)

          (14) 表示肯定和不肯定 Expressing certainty and uncertainty (包括I’m sure. I’m sure that…. I’m not sure. I’m not sure whether/if…. Maybe/Perhaps.)

          (15)喜好和厭惡 Likes and dislikes (包括I like/ love… very much. I like/ love to …. I don’t like /like to …. I hate/ hate to….)

          (16)談論天氣 Talking about the weather (包括What’s the weather like today? How’s the weather in…? It’s fine/cloudy/ windy/ rainy, etc. today, isn’t it?)

          (17)購物 Shopping(包括What can I do for you? May/ Can I help you? I want/ I’d like…. How much is it? That’s too much/expensive, I’m afraid. That’s fine. I’ll take it. Let me have… kilo/ box, etc. How many/ much do you want? Do you have any other kind size colour, etc.?)

          (18)問路和應答 Asking the way and responses(包括Excuse me. Where’s the men’s/ ladies’ room? Excuse me, can you tell me the way to…? How can I get to…? I don’t know the way. Go down this street. Turn right/ left at the first/ second crossing. It’s about… metres from here.)

          (19)問時間或日期及應答 Asking the time or date and responses(包括What day is it today? What’s the date today? What time is it? What’s the time, please? It’s Monday. It’s January 10th. It’s half past five. It’s time for….)

          (20)請求 Requests(包括Can/Could you… for me? Will/ Would you please…? May I have…? Please give/pass me…. Please wait here/ a moment. Please wait for your turn. Please stand in line/line up. Please hurry.)

          (21)勸告和建議 Advice and suggestions(包括You’d better…. You should…. You need to…. Shall we…? Let’s…. What/ How about…? Why not…? Why don’t you…?)

          (22)禁止和警告 Prohibition and warnings(包括You can’t/ mustn’t…. If you…, you’ll…. Take care! Be careful! …, or you….)

          (23)表示感情Expressing certain emotions(包括a. 喜悅Pleasure/ joy I’m glad/pleased/happy to…. That’s nice. That’s wonderful/great. b. 焦慮 Anxiety What’s wrong? What’s the matter(with you)? I’m/He’s/She’s worried. Oh, what shall I/ we do? c. 驚奇 Surprise Really? Oh, dear! Is that so?)

          (24)就餐 Taking meals(包括What would you like to have? Would you like something to eat/drink? I’d like…. Would you like some more…? Help yourself to some…. Thank you. I’ve had enough. Just a little, please.)

          (25)約會 Making appointments(包括Are you free this afternoon/evening? How about tomorrow morning/afternoon/evening? Shall we meet at 4:30 at…? Yes, that’s all right. Yes, I’ll be free then. No, I won’t be free then. But I’ll be free…. All right. See you then.)

          (26)傳遞信息 Passing on a message(包括Will you please give this note/message to…? …asked me to give you this note. Thanks for the message.)

          (27)看病 Seeing the doctor(包括 There’s something wrong with…. I’ve got a cough. I feel terrible /bad. I don’t feel well. I’ve got a pain here. This place hurts. Take this medicine three times a day. It’s nothing serious. You’ll be all right/well soon.)

          (28)求助 Calling for help (包括 Help! Can you help me? What’s the matter?)

          (29)處理交際中的障礙 Language difficulties(包括 Please say that again/ more slowly. What do you mean by…? I’m sorry I can’t follow you. I’m sorry I know only a little English.)

          (30)常見標志和說明 Some common signs and instructions包括:

          BUSINESS HOURS, OFFICE HOURS, OPEN, CLOSED, PULL, PUSH, ON, OFF, ENTRANCE, EXIT, INSTRUCTIONS, FRAGILE, THIS SIDE UP, MENU, NO SMOKING, NO PARKING, NO PHOTOS, DANGER!, PLAY, STOP, PAUSE.

          對這塊內容的復習,我認為做如下處理會有較好的效果,供老師們參考:

          首先,要求學生熟讀、理解并記住交際用語簡表中所列的日常交際用語;

          其次,要求學生熟讀并背誦初中英語所學的教材中所出現的對話材料(共有166段),勾畫出大綱中要求掌握的日常交際用語,以達到進一步鞏固的目的;

          再次,指導學生運用交際用語簡表中所列的日常交際用語自編簡短對話,以達到靈活運用的目的。

          最后,結合近幾年畢業、升學考試試題中的交際應用試題設計題型進行針對性的訓練。

          一、Making telephone calls打電話

          1. 常見用語

          a. 請找某人接電話

          Hello! May / Could /Can I speak to …, please?

          b. 問對方是不是某人

          Is that… (speaking)?

          c. 問對方是誰

          (1)Who”s speaking / calling?

          (2)Who”s that (speaking / calling)?

          (3)May / Could I know who”s speaking / calling?

          d. 告訴對方自己是誰

          This is …(speaking / calling).

          e. 要找的人不在,問對方是否留言

          (1)Shall / Can I take a message for you?

          (2)Would you like to leave a message?

          f. 讓對方不要掛斷

          (1)Hold on, please.

          (2)Hold the line.

          (3)Wait a moment.

          2. 要點解析

          (1)打電話時,指自己用this,指對方用that。

          (2)打電話的開頭語為“Hello!”結束語為“Goodbye!”。

          二、Thanks and responses感謝和應答

          1. 常見用語

          (1)Thank you (very much).

          (2)Thanks a lot.

          (3)Many thanks.

          (4)Thanks for…

          (5)Thank you all the same.

          (6)It”s very kind of you.

          2. 常見答語

          (1)That”s OK. (2)That”s all right

          (3)That”s nothing. (4)Not at all.

          (5)You”re welcome. (6)It”s a / my pleasure.

          (7)Please don”t mention it.

          3. 要點精析

          (1)英美人接受邀請、祝愿(賀)或收受禮物、受到贊揚等場合時,均要使用感謝用語。

          (2)當向對方詢問信息時,即使對方不知道,也要禮貌地說明“Thank you all the same.”。

          三、Wishes, congratulations and responses 祝愿、祝賀和應答

          1. 常見用語

          (1)Good luck (to you)!

          (2)Best wishes to you!

          (3)Have a good/ nice ./ wonderful time!

          (4)Congratulations!

          (5)Merry Christmas!

          (6)Happy New Year!

          (7)Happy birthday to you.

          (8)Wish you good health and happiness.

          2. 常見答語

          (1)Thank you.

          (2)The same to you.

          (3)Thank you, and you too.

          3. 要點分析

          (1)在英美國家,朋友過生日、升學、喬遷、獲獎等場合,人們都要表示祝愿或祝賀,希望對方愉快或與對方分享快樂。

          (2)對公共節日的祝賀和祝愿,答語常是“The same to you.”;對生日等的祝賀或祝福,答語常為“Thank you.”。
